Patent number: 9128787Abstract: A system, method, and computer readable medium for consistent and transparent replication of multi process multi threaded applications. The computer readable medium includes computer-executable instructions for execution by a processing system. Primary applications runs on primary hosts and one or more replicated instances of each primary application run on one or more backup hosts. Replica consistency between primary application and its replicas is provided by imposing the execution ordering of the primary on all its replicas. The execution ordering on a primary is captured by intercepting calls to the operating system and libraries, sending replication messages to its replicas, and using interception on the replicas to enforce said captured primary execution order. Replication consistency is provided without requiring modifications to the application, operating system or libraries.Type: GrantFiled: August 28, 2013Date of Patent: September 8, 2015Assignee: Open Invention Network, LLCInventor: Allan Havemose

Patent number: 9128904Abstract: A system, method, and computer readable medium for reliable messaging between two or more servers. The computer readable medium includes computer-executable instructions for execution by a processing system. Primary applications runs on primary hosts and one or more replicated instances of each primary application run on one or more backup hosts. The reliable messaging ensures consistent ordered delivery of messages in the event that messages are lost; arrive out of order, or in duplicate. The messaging layer operates over TCP or UDP with our without multi-cast and broad-cast and requires no modification to applications, operating system or libraries.Type: GrantFiled: October 1, 2012Date of Patent: September 8, 2015Assignee: Open Invention Network, LLCInventor: Allan Havemose

Patent number: 9122623Abstract: All steps required to create and operate a peripheral device of an electronic device can be performed without the need to plug in the peripheral device to the electronic device. Setup information for a peripheral device is extracted, modified and stored to fit to a physical existent peripheral device. The modified setup information is used to create a data structure that is passed to the peripheral bus driver. As the data structure contains a hot plug notification the reception causes the peripheral bus driver to initiate the setup process for the peripheral device. As the data structure is built from setup information that is available at the electronic device no additional user action is required. The invention also allows the creation of a device object for existing signed driver packets that may not be altered.Type: GrantFiled: August 28, 2014Date of Patent: September 1, 2015Assignee: Open Invention Network, LLCInventor: Martin Wieland

Patent number: 9122714Abstract: A distributed system for creating a checkpoint for a plurality of processes running on the distributed system. The distributed system includes a plurality of compute nodes with an operating system executing on each compute node. A checkpoint library resides at the user level on each of the compute nodes, and the checkpoint library is transparent to the operating system residing on the same compute node and to the other compute nodes. Each checkpoint library uses a windowed messaging logging protocol for checkpointing of the distributed system. Processes participating in a distributed computation on the distributed system may be migrated from one compute node to another compute node in the distributed system by re-mapping of hardware addresses using the checkpoint library.Type: GrantFiled: July 15, 2013Date of Patent: September 1, 2015Assignee: Open Invention Network, LLCInventors: Srinidhi Varadarajan, Joseph Ruscio

Patent number: 9107083Abstract: Interactions between users on mobile devices can be facilitated by making the users aware when other users have performed similar searches. In one embodiment, when two users executing a mapping application on a mobile device each perform a similar search in a similar geographic area, the server that receives and performs the search request can make each user aware of the other's presence, for example by displaying an icon indicating the other user on the mapping application. The search results may be refined to indicate search results in a geographic area common to the geographic search areas of each user.Type: GrantFiled: May 2, 2012Date of Patent: August 11, 2015Assignee: Open Invention Network, LLCInventor: David Gerard Ledet

Patent number: 9107051Abstract: A system, method, and computer readable medium that facilitates delivery of mobile-terminated short message service messages to a mobile station attached with a femtocell system are provided. A convergence server deployed in a core network receives a short message for short message service delivery to a mobile station attached with a femtocell system. If there is no active traffic channel with the mobile station, or if the short message is to be delivered to the mobile station via a paging channel, the femtocell system triggers an authentication process. The convergence server constructs a short message service delivery request message, transmits the short message service delivery request message to the femtocell system, and receives one of an acknowledgement and a negative acknowledgment regarding delivery of the short message to the mobile station. The convergence server thereafter notifies the message center of the acknowledgment or negative acknowledgement received thereby.Type: GrantFiled: October 26, 2009Date of Patent: August 11, 2015Assignee: Open Invention Network, LLCInventor: Christopher Martin Edward Osborn

Patent number: 9092331Abstract: A system, method, and computer readable medium for statistical application-agnostic fault detection of multi-process applications. The computer readable medium includes computer-executable instructions for execution by a processing system. A multi-process application runs on a host. Interceptors collect statistical events and sends said events to a statistical fault detector. The statistical fault detector creates one or more distributions and compares recent statistical event data to historical statistical event data and uses deviation from historical norm for fault detection. The present invention detects faults both within the application and within the environment wherein the application executes, if conditions within the environment cause impaired application performance. The invention also teaches consensus fault detection and elimination of cascading fault notifications based on a hierarchy of events and event groups.Type: GrantFiled: November 25, 2013Date of Patent: July 28, 2015Assignee: Open Invention Network, LLCInventor: Allan Havemose

Patent number: 9094813Abstract: Content such as advertisements received into a mobile device may be more appropriately displayed on an alternative device remote from the mobile device. When ad content is received into the mobile device, the user may perform a physical gesture such as movement of the device or an associated motion sensor. The physical gesture is analyzed in the mobile device and causes the ad content to be redirected to the remote device. Additional physical gestures by the user can be interpreted in the mobile device to manipulate the content on the remote device.Type: GrantFiled: April 2, 2011Date of Patent: July 28, 2015Assignee: Open Invention Network, LLCInventor: John Patoskie

Patent number: 9075496Abstract: A system, method, and computer program product for facilitating troubleshooting of remote workstation issues reported by an end user to a technical support center analyst in an enterprise network. A plurality of remote workstation software support tools are encapsulated in a support center utility application. Upon receiving a call from an end user (also referred to as customer herein), the remote workstation name for the end user is entered into the support center utility application. This causes information for the remote workstation and end user to be presented to the analyst via a support center utility application interface. At least one encapsulated remote workstation software support tool is launched based on an issue reported by the end user, the tool being pre-populated with information for the remote workstation from the support center utility application interface.Type: GrantFiled: May 15, 2008Date of Patent: July 7, 2015Assignee: Open Invention Network, LLCInventor: Kenneth R. Gailey, Jr.

Patent number: 9075646Abstract: A system, method, and computer readable medium for providing application isolation to one or more applications. The system may include an isolated environment including application files and executables, and an interception layer intercepting access to system resources and interfaces. The system may further include an interception database maintaining mapping between the system resources inside the isolated environment and outside, and a host operating system, wherein the isolated environments are saved on at least one of a local and remote storage.Type: GrantFiled: July 8, 2014Date of Patent: July 7, 2015Assignee: Open Invention Network, LLCInventor: Allan Havemose
